Step-by-Step Instructions
- In a large mixing bowl, combine cottage cheese, all-purpose flour, beaten egg, baking powder, and salt. Stir until a slightly sticky dough forms.
- Continue mixing until well incorporated and achieve a soft dough. Knead gently for 30 seconds if necessary.
- Cover with a clean kitchen towel and let the dough rest for 5-10 minutes.
- Transfer to a floured surface and divide into 4-6 equal portions, forming small balls.
- Flatten each portion into a rough circle about 1/4 inch thick.
- Heat a non-stick skillet over medium heat for 2 minutes and brush with olive oil.
- Cook each dough piece for 2-3 minutes on each side until golden brown.
- Transfer cooked flatbreads to a plate and stack under a kitchen towel to keep warm.

Notes
Use creamy cottage cheese for the best texture. Allowing the dough to rest is crucial for easier handling.
